What can you put in our skips?
Alright, let's play a little game of "Can it go in the skip?" Normal household items? Check. Garden waste? Absolutely. Construction materials? You bet. But alas, not everything is skip-friendly. Mattresses, asbestos, and plasterboard are a big no-no. Large electricals are another skip faux pas. As for that old sofa, well, it can sometimes take a ride in the skip, but do check with us first—it's like trying to fit a giraffe into a Mini Cooper. Skip Permits in Dobshill
Planning to park your skip on your own land? You're in the clear, like a sunny day at Dobshill Common. But if your skip needs a spot on public land, you'll need a skip permit, which might take a few days and a small fee to sort out. The good news? GoSkip takes the hassle out of the process by handling all the necessary paperwork with the local council. Now, if your street has controlled parking, you might also need a parking suspension. While we can offer some advice, you'll need to coordinate with the council for this. For all the nitty-gritty details, hop over to our ultimate guide to skip permits.
